- What is Security National Financial Corporation's life insurance — policyholder benefits and claims incurred net?
- Security National Financial Corporation (SNFCA) reported life insurance — policyholder benefits and claims incurred net of $24.54M in Q1 2026.
- How has Security National Financial Corporation's life insurance — policyholder benefits and claims incurred net changed year-over-year?
- Security National Financial Corporation's life insurance — policyholder benefits and claims incurred net decreased by 3.6% year-over-year, from $25.46M to $24.54M.

- What does life insurance — policyholder benefits and claims incurred net mean?
- Measures the total costs incurred for policyholder claims and benefits, net of any reinsurance recoveries. This is a key indicator of underwriting performance and the accuracy of actuarial assumptions regarding mortality and morbidity.
